Many standards have a rear-panel jack for a dedicated ion-pump supply, which can be left powered up 24/7. If you run the ion pump continuously, but not the Cs oven, the tube will presumably last forever.
I added a switch to my 5062C that allows me to leave it plugged in with the ion pump and OCXO running, but little else. When I want to stabilize the OCXO, I flip the switch and wait 10-15 minutes while the Cs oven comes up to its operating temperature. This seems to be working well so far. I don't know exactly how long the Cs oven needs to operate before the final stability specs are reached, but I'd be surprised if it took more than an hour or two. Since the OCXO runs all the time, I would think I'd see some control-voltage drift if the Cs tube took longer than that to warm up, but I haven't noticed any to date. This setup is fairly new and I'm still working on characterizing it, so don't take any of the above as gospel. Also, most Cs standards are several times more stable than the 5062C, and they may need (much) more time to reach their specs.
